Weather in February

February, the last month of the winter in Stony Bottom, is a cold month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 21.6°F (-5.8°C) and 36.3°F (2.4°C).

Temperature

February's onset sees an average high-temperature of an icy 36.3°F (2.4°C), exhibiting a slight fluctuation from the previous month. During February, Stony Bottom experiences an average low-temperature of 21.6°F (-5.8°C) at night.

Humidity

The most humid month in Stony Bottom is February, with an average relative humidity of 87%.

Rainfall

In Stony Bottom, during February, the rain falls for 6.7 days and regularly aggregates up to 1.57" (40mm) of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 153.4 rainfall days, and 23.23" (590m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all in Stony Bottom. In Stony Bottom, during February, snow falls for 14.6 days and regularly aggregates up to 5.98" (152mm) of snow. In Stony Bottom, during the entire year, snow falls for 80.8 days and aggregates up to 36.5" (927mm) of snow.

Daylight

In Stony Bottom, the average length of the day in February is 10h and 47min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:25 am and sunset at 5:41 pm. On the last day of February, in Stony Bottom, sunrise is at 6:52 am and sunset at 6:12 pm EST.

Sunshine

In February, the average sunshine is 4h.

UV index

In February, the average daily maximum UV index is 2.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
